Output fbaf34321dae0bcfc3431ec969108f734e56c118bde5d771a37bb95b3de41563:45

value
998374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d3734310646e884f55d14dcde134232cf40ce7 OP_EQUAL
address
37EdmseGFpmjhagqW4iDH9vqUdFwbSHTZL
transaction
fbaf34321dae0bcfc3431ec969108f734e56c118bde5d771a37bb95b3de41563
spent
true